Controller support!
It will be controller-enabled and gives you an idea of how we want all versions to control. Putting it simply, you control it with just the dual-sticks.
Left stick to run around. Click to jump.
Right stick to beam yourself around. Click to use shotgun guy's/alternate guys' abilities.
Reworked visuals!
The game has some reworked visuals. It took some effort to transform everything from Flash to Unity, but we're nearly there.
Things like the crab boss fight having physics-enabled flame bombs, lots of snow particles, really nice fog particles in the spaceship levels.
The game also runs at a solid.... 250fps? At least on my machine.
Reworked soundtrack
MrFuby has been busy reworking the soundtrack and came up with some insanely good songs. Some are completely original, some are remastered versions of previous songs.
Current status of the game
- As of right now, all standard levels are done. Standard levels are the ones with the "normal" beam guy character.
- Shotgun guy levels are done.
- 1st boss (Crab fight) is done
- 2nd boss (Shark) is done
Everything up until the 2nd boss is demo'd at EGX.
We still need to do all the other bosses, the special characters, the two scripted levels (flight and runner). The good news is that the engine is now done, and it even supports multiplayer.
